Submit a closure request via support with your account username. We process closures within one working day and issue any remaining wallet balance via your chosen payment method. A closed account cannot be reopened; opening a new account requires a fresh registration and identity verification.
We retain transaction history and account records for seven years to meet compliance, tax and dispute-resolution requirements. You can download your account statement anytime from your account dashboard. Records remain accessible after account closure if needed for verification or dispute resolution.

We do not store JazzCash, Easypaisa or Raast login details. You authenticate directly with each provider when depositing or withdrawing. We receive only confirmation that your transfer cleared. All communication between you and the payment provider is encrypted by that provider's security.
Contact support immediately via live chat or email with details of the suspicious activity. We investigate and can lock your account, reverse unauthorized transactions and help you reset your password. Always enable login alerts in your account settings to catch unusual access early.
Yes. Email support with a data access request and proof of identity. We provide a copy of your data, correct any errors you identify, and process deletion requests within two working days. Your rights depend on local law and are available where local law permits.
